76: Everyone was stunned by Xu Lu's skill! Grandpa Ge exclaimed: "A master thief! This is incredible!"

That segment that gave Director Feng such a headache.

It takes place on a train, a showdown between the lone wolf thief played by Wah Zai, and Uncle Li, the Pickpocket leader played by Grandpa Ge You.

In it, Wah Zai first demonstrates a technique of exquisite force control, using a cup to place a hard-boiled egg inside. The cup spins continuously, and eventually, the entire eggshell peels off.

Uncle Li's subsequent move is to hold an egg between his index finger and thumb of one hand, rub it against the table, and while it spins, use the nail of his pinky finger to peel off the entire shell.

To quote Little Ye, played by Reba in this drama, it's called 'Uncle Li peels raw eggs,' so the difficulty factor is naturally higher.

This is also why Director Feng was scratching his head, and had even prepared to go to Hong Kong Island to find a special effects master for help.

At this moment, everyone gathered around, and Xu Lu stood in front of the table in the middle, a raw egg already in his hand.

If this had happened before, although Xu Lu possessed many skills, such a delicate technique would not have been easy to achieve.

But now with Thievery Mastery, peeling an egg is no difficulty for him.

This skill of his was originally extracted from the movie 'A World Without Thieves,' and it not only includes many thieving techniques and methods, but also hand movements and observational skills.

"Watch closely!"

Xu Lu shouted, attracting everyone's attention, then he pinched the egg and slid it across the table from left to right.

The raw egg began to spin rapidly between his two fingers.

Just seeing this scene, Director Feng's eyes lit up. Yes, this was the effect he wanted!

He just didn't know about the follow-up... As this thought just arose in Director Feng's mind, Xu Lu's pinky finger began to flick continuously.

With a light tap of his pinky nail, he cracked a small opening on the egg, and then small fragments of the shell fell off one after another.

Everyone present held their breath, afraid that even a slightly heavier breath would cause the spinning egg to stop.

10 seconds, 15 seconds, 20 seconds... To everyone's surprise, the egg between Xu Lu's fingers spun for an exceptionally long time, and the speed at which his pinky peeled the shell was also quite fast.

As nearly half a minute passed, with the last small fragment of eggshell falling, a peeled raw egg appeared before everyone.

Hiss!

A collective gasp sounded throughout the room, followed by thunderous applause.

"Little Xu, this move of yours truly stunned all of us. It's amazing, exactly what I wanted!"

Director Feng had just spoken when an expression of annoyance appeared on his face, and he slapped his thigh, sighing:

"Alas, I forgot to film it just now. If I had known Little Xu had this level of skill, I should have set up the camera!"

On the other side, Wah Zai also clapped repeatedly, saying:

"Lu Zai, well done. Your skill at peeling an egg with one hand is even better than mine with two..."

"Brother Lu, you're amazing. Can you teach me how you peeled that egg so quickly?"

Wang Baoqiang spoke somewhat dumbfounded, his eyes filled with envy and admiration.

Uncle Li, oh no, Grandpa Ge You smacked his lips and said:

"Young man, why do I feel like you're the real Uncle Li here? Your technique is too professional! This is a master thief!"

Reba also opened her small mouth wide, her eyes widened in disbelief, saying:

"Xu Lu, when did you learn this? I thought I was seeing special effects just now!"

"Just a small trick, nothing to see here!"

Xu Lu made a feigned bow to everyone, then turned back to Reba and whispered:

"I know a lot of things. How much do you, Little Girl, know about me to say such a thing?"

Reba immediately rolled her eyes at him, and said with a 'look of disdain':

"Hmph! It's just peeling an egg, look how smug you are!"

Xu Lu winked at Reba, then looked at Director Feng and said:

"Director Feng, it's still not too late to set up the camera. As long as there are eggs, I can continue peeling!"

Director Feng immediately complied, directly instructing the crew to start working, first shooting the close-up shot of 'peeling the egg'.

And this guy really didn't hold back with Xu Lu, filming several takes from various angles.

So much so that after filming this close-up shot, basically everyone present had a raw egg peeled by Xu Lu in their hands.

Because this thing was too rare, everyone was reluctant to break it.

Of course, the ultimate destination of these eggs was definitely the crew's dinner, where two extra plates of scrambled eggs appeared.
